"The Selfish Giant" by Oscar Wilde is set in a beautiful garden that is secluded by a high wall. The story takes place in this magical garden that experiences eternal winter due to the selfishness of the giant.
Cochabamba is a city in the Andes mountain range of Bolivia. The city is also called City of Eternal Spring and The Garden City.
